HOME SCHOOL DANCE PROGRAM

Orlando International School of Dance offers group classes specifically designed for home school students whose parents would like to supplement their academic education with an interactive exposure to the performing arts. 
The Academic program for Home School for dancers ages 10-18 is especially designed for the home school student who has made a full commitment to becoming a dance professional. 
The program gives Preparatory to Pre-Professional students an array of different classes throughout the year that enable students to  learn the fundamentals of dance and explore areas including:
  • Ballet
  • Pointe
  • Repertoire/Terminology
  • Variation
  • Progressing Ballet Technique (PBT)  
  • Yoga/flexibility 
  • Contemporary/Lyrical
  • Tap 
All of our classes are designed to be in a group setting during daytime hours with other home school students, and can serve as a springboard to intensify study through private lessons or specialized programs access to performance skills, audition preparation and professional development. 
Students accepted into the Program attend no less than 18 hours of class per week. 
Students must commit to a full school year (9 1/2 months) of dance studies at the Orlando International School of Dance.
